The Caves of Mars Project was an early 2000s program funded through Phase II by the NASA Institute for Advanced Concepts, now known as the NASA Innovative Advanced Concepts to demonstrate the feasibility of constructing human habitats in Martian caves, lavatubes, and other subsurface voids to facilitate scientific research for a potential human mission to Mars. The final report was published in mid 2004.
